[MS] Design Goals VER 8 – Commands

While we were working on the revisions to Pilot Level we reexamined Commands that affected only a single model and especially those reserved for Ace Pilots and moved them over to the new and improved Pilot Skills section. After that we looked at our remaining Commands and modified them to affect multiple units as well as adding additional ones. Below are some examples below the break.

[MS] – Pacific Rim Extinction Miniatures

Just a quick update, since we’ve been working on MechaStellar a new game for Pacific Rim has come out of kickstarter called Pacific Rim Extinction. The models are very nice, although a bit pricey and are the perfect scale if you want your Jaegers to tower over Mobile Suits while being the same height as an Evangelion. Below are some more comparison photos. We’ll be adding these to the original model post as well.

[MS] – Evangelion Miniatures

On this page we’re going to discuss the different miniatures available for Evangelion to be used with the MechaStellar Wargame Rules.

When playing MechaStellar we advise you to pick either a Versus movie scale (all figures are roughly the same height) or an approximate scale where some very large robots (i.e. 100+ meter robots like Daitarn 3 or Ideon) are represented by larger figures while everything else is around the same height. You can read more about the recommended size and scale here.

Continuing from our last post this one we’ll look at the Evangelion miniatures available at a small scale. We’ll be looking at two kinds, the articulated models found in Gashapon (toy capsule machines) as well as the Seika pencil sharpeners. We’ll also look at some larger figures that are 5″ or taller such as the very common Revoltech figures.
